What Is a Partial Hospitalization Program?

A partial a hospital stay program (PHP) rests in between intensive inpatient rehabilitation and outpatient treatment. You spend structured days at a treatment center, after that return home each evening. It's optimal for people that need even more assistance than regular treatment however can still manage obligations at home-- work, family, or institution.

Why PHP Can Be a Game Changer

Partial hospitalization programs connect an essential space:

• They provide structured daily support without the seclusion of domestic therapy. • Insurances often cover PHP at greater degrees than outpatient care, making prices much more convenient. • You construct a regular-- meals, therapies, colleagues-- that rebuilds security throughout early recuperation.

For many facing addiction or mental health conditions, that consistency is lifesaving. It's one point to sit in a specialist's office weekly; it's another to live recovery day in, day out.

Picking the Right PHP for You

With many options, exactly how do you select a program that won't feel cookie-cutter? Below are a few ideas:

Verify accreditation (seek CARF certified or Legitscript authorization). Inquire about insurance coverage collaborations and out-of-pocket prices. Inspect the clinician-to-client ratio-- does each person get enough specific interest? Testimonial treatment modalities: Are they using just CBT, or do they likewise incorporate art, equine, or alternative techniques? Review alumni endorsements-- actual stories disclose actual shocks.
